Disclaimer: This site does not store any files on its server.

Watch My Life, Interrupted

Alana Devich Cyril is on a quest to figure out how to navigate life following a stage 4 cancer diagnosis. In this comical, poignant documentary, she wants to show the world what her life looks like, but things like 3 million doctors' appointments get in her way.

Documentary, Short
Alana Devich

All Systems Operational

Top reviews

Write a review